Why Hyderabad’s Timing Is A Little Different (And That’s Awesome)
You might wonder: why can’t we just have one fixed time for everything? Well, our beautiful city’s coordinates and the Earth’s tilt make the sunset and twilight shift ever so slightly each day. That means today’s Isha time in Hyderabad is a tiny bit different from yesterday’s—and honestly, it keeps things interesting, right?
